prss.net
当前位置:首页 >> jAvA linkEDlist poll >>

jAvA linkEDlist poll

java 堆栈中的方法poll和pop区别如下: pop:相当于get的操作,就是只是查看。从此列表所表示的堆栈处弹出一个元素。 poll:相当于先get然后再remove掉,就是查看的同时,也将这个元素从容器中删除掉。 获取并移除此列表的头(第一个元素)jdk官...

java 的removeFirst在linkedlist为空的时候会抛出异常, 而pollFirst在linkedlist为空的时候会返回一个null值. public E pollFirst() { final Node f = first; return (f == null) ? null : unlinkFirst(f); } public E removeFirst() { final N...

LinkedList:底层用双向循环链表 实现的List 测试,在代码url=LinkQueue.unVisitedUrl.removeFirst();前使用System.out.println(LinkQueue.unVisitedUrl.getFirst()==null);看打印是否为true,如果为true,那就说明你的first位置根本就没有元素...

E是泛型,泛型是什么取到的就是什么类型,什么还叫给整形赋值

java中的queue类是队列数据结构管理类。在它里边的元素可以按照添加它们的相同顺序被移除。 队列通常(但并非一定)以 FIFO(先进先出)的方式排序各个元素。不过优先级队列和 LIFO 队列(或堆栈)例外,前者根据提供的比较器或元素的自然顺序对...

Deque接口双端队列,可以当做栈和队列来使用。 用他的实现类linkedlist 。 添加元素、删除元素:当做栈使用:push添加 pop删除 当做队列使用:offer添加 poll删除

数据结构不一样: ArrayList 底层是数组, LinkedList 底层是链表 效率有所区别: ArrayList 查询速度快, 增删速度慢, LinkedList 查询速度慢,增删速度快! LinkedList比ArrayList多了几个叼炸天的方法,poll...peek.... 没了吧?就记得这么多了...不...

boolean offerFirst(E e) 在不违反容量限制的情况下,将指定的元素插入此双端队列的开头。 E pollFirst() 获取并移除此双端队列的第一个元素;如果此双端队列为空,则返回 null。 E peekFirst() 获取,但不移除此双端队列的第一个元素;如果此双...

网站首页 | 网站地图
All rights reserved Powered by www.prss.net
copyright ©right 2010-2021。
内容来自网络,如有侵犯请联系客服。zhit325@qq.com